LEBANON / Arabsat ordered to continue broadcasting the Hezbollah channel
In early December a Lebanese court ordered the satellite operator Arabsat, based in Riyadh (Saudi Arabia), to resume transmitting Al Manar TV, which it had cut off in December 2015. In an action brought by Al Manar’s management, Hassan Hamdane, the Lebanese judge for urgent affairs, ruled that Arabsat must reopen Al Manar‘s signal on …

LEBANON / Filming Ziad Doueiri’s “L’insulte” in Beirut
Having recently adapted Yasmina Khadra’s best-seller “The Attack” and then worked on the Canal Plus series “Baron Noir”, Ziad Doueiri returns to his home town Beirut to make his fourth feature film, “L’Insulte”, which began shooting on June 7th. It’s a story about a Lebanese Christian who, watering the flowers on his balcony, accidentally spills …
